The Core Problem with Traditional Tutoring and Generic AI Tools

Human tutoring is expensive, inflexible, and often ineffective for last-minute test prep. The average hourly rate for a one-on-one human tutor sits at $40 per hour, with specialized test prep tutors charging $75 to $150 per hour for SAT and ACT support. These tutors are rarely available during late-night study sessions the night before a big exam, and many families cannot afford consistent, long-term tutoring support. Generic AI answer apps and chatbots solve the availability problem, but they come with their own critical flaw: they spit out full solutions to problems, so students never build the problem-solving skills they need to perform well on test day. Parents are left paying for tools that do their child’s homework for them, with no measurable improvement in actual competence or test scores.

Built-In Monetization for This AI Tutoring SaaS Model

Knowable uses a proven SaaS monetization structure that translates to consistent, recurring revenue with minimal overhead:

  • Freemium access with premium upgrades: Students can sign up for free to access basic tutoring support, with paid tiers unlocking features like adaptive SAT/ACT drill sets, personalized lesson plans generated from a student’s practice mistakes, and shareable progress reports for parents and teachers.
  • B2B school and test prep center licenses: Many EdTech SaaS products sell bulk site licenses to high schools, tutoring centers, and school districts, which provides steady, high-volume recurring revenue with lower customer acquisition costs than consumer sales.
  • Add-on premium services: For students who need extra support, Knowable can offer paid one-on-one check-ins with human tutors, or paid access to specialized content for AP courses, language learning, or college admissions support.

This model has near-100% gross margins once the core product is built, with no physical inventory or shipping costs, making it far more profitable than traditional in-person tutoring businesses.

  • Use native hardware integrations to cut costs: Knowable’s decision to use built-in Mac and iPhone cameras instead of requiring extra hardware eliminated a major barrier to entry for users and reduced product costs. If you’re building for Apple devices first, use Continuity Camera APIs (which require basic iOS Development expertise) to let users connect their iPhones as webcams for their Macs, a feature that feels premium but costs you nothing to implement. For Android users, leverage built-in device cameras and Google’s ML Kit for on-device Computer Vision processing.
  • Distribute and monetize For consumer-facing SaaS, submit your app to the Apple App Store and Google Play for organic distribution, or launch early access directly on Gumroad to build a community of early adopters. If you want to offer custom AI tutoring builds for schools or local test prep centers, list your services on Upwork or Fiverr: custom EdTech AI build projects typically pay between $2,000 and $15,000 upfront, with recurring monthly maintenance fees of $500 to $2,000 per client.
